Understanding Acne Scars: What Are We Up Against?

Before assessing how Evo Laser tackles acne scars, it’s important to understand the types of scars you may be dealing with. Acne scars vary in appearance, depth, and texture. The most common types include:

Atrophic Scars: Depressions in the skin, including ice pick, boxcar, and rolling scars.

Hypertrophic Scars: Raised scars that result from excessive tissue formation.

Post-Inflammatory Hyperpigmentation (PIH): Discoloration that remains after acne has healed.

What is Evo Laser?

Evo Laser is a non-invasive, FDA-approved laser system that employs fractional laser technology. Unlike traditional ablative lasers that remove the outer layers of the skin, Evo Laser targets both the surface and deeper skin layers in a more controlled and gentle manner. The goal is to stimulate collagen production and resurface the skin, without the extended downtime associated with older laser treatments.

Some key features of Evo Laser include:

Fractional Laser Technology: Treats micro-portions of the skin, allowing for faster healing.

Customizable Settings: Tailored to various skin types and scar depths.

Minimal Downtime: Most patients resume normal activities within a couple of days.

How Does Evo Laser Work on Acne Scars?

Skin Resurfacing

The laser creates micro-injuries in the skin that prompt the body’s natural healing process. This results in the generation of new skin cells and collagen, which smooths out the uneven texture caused by acne scars.

Collagen Induction

By penetrating the deeper layers of the dermis, Evo Laser stimulates collagen and elastin production. This added volume helps fill in depressed scars, especially atrophic types like rolling and boxcar scars.

Pigment Correction

In cases of post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ation, Evo Laser helps break down melanin clusters, evening out skin tone and reducing discoloration.

The Treatment Process

Consultation and Assessment

The journey begins with a thorough skin evaluation by a licensed dermatologist or laser technician. Factors such as skin type, the severity of scarring, and treatment goals will influence the protocol.

Pre-Treatment Preparation

Patients may be advised to avoid sun exposure, certain skincare products, or medications for a few days before treatment.

During the Procedure

A topical anesthetic is applied to minimize discomfort.

The Evo Laser device is passed over the affected areas.

Treatment typically takes between 30 to 60 minutes.

Post-Treatment Care

Mild redness and swelling may occur for 24–48 hours.

Patients are advised to use gentle skincare and sun protection.

Most people require 3 to 5 sessions spaced 4 to 6 weeks apart to see optimal results.

Potential Side Effects and Risks

As with any cosmetic procedure, Evo Laser carries some potential side effects, including:

Redness

Mild swelling

Temporary dryness or flaking

Rarely, changes in pigmentation or infection if post-care is neglected

Choosing a qualified practitioner significantly reduces these risks.

Who is an Ideal Candidate?

Evo Laser works best for individuals who:

Have mild to moderate acne scarring

Are in good overall health

Do not have active acne outbreaks or severe skin conditions

Can commit to multiple sessions for optimal results

Long-Term Results: Are They Permanent?

Evo Laser offers long-lasting improvement in skin texture and tone. While scars won’t completely disappear, they can become significantly less noticeable. Maintenance sessions may be needed every 12–18 months, depending on skin condition and aging factors.

Importantly, future breakouts can lead to new scars, so maintaining a good skincare routine and managing acne is essential to preserve results.

FAQs

How many Evo Laser sessions are needed for acne scars?

Most individuals require 3–5 sessions for optimal improvement, spaced about 4–6 weeks apart. However, this can vary based on the severity of the scarring and individual skin response.

Is Evo Laser safe for darker skin tones?

Yes, Evo Laser is considered safer for darker skin types than traditional lasers. Its adjustable settings allow practitioners to minimize the risk of hyperpigmentation or burns. A patch test is usually done before the full treatment.

Does Evo Laser hurt?

Discomfort is minimal due to the application of a topical numbing cream. Patients may feel a warm, prickling sensation during the procedure, but it's generally well-tolerated.

Can Evo Laser completely remove acne scars?

Evo Laser can dramatically reduce the appearance of acne scars but may not completely erase them. It improves skin texture, smooths out indentations, and evens skin tone, making scars much less visible.

Is there any downtime after the treatment?

Minimal downtime is one of Evo Laser’s advantages. You might experience redness and swelling for 1–2 days. Most people return to their normal routine the next day, with gentle skincare and sunscreen use.
